2002 SESSION
Be it enacted by the General Assembly of Virginia:
1. That the second and third enactments of Chapter 545 of the Acts of Assembly of 2001 are amended and reenacted as follows:
2. That § 13.1-617 of the Code of Virginia is repealed effective July February
1, 2002.
3. That the provisions of this act shall become effective on July February 1,
2002; however, no domestication pursuant to Article 12.1 (§ 13.1-722.2 et seq.)
of Chapter 9 of Title 13.1 shall occur prior to July 1, 2002, and no conversion
pursuant to Article 12.2 (§ 13.1-722.8 et seq.) of Chapter 9 of Title 13.1
shall occur prior to July 1, 2002, unless the converting entity is (i) a domestic
corporation incorporated before July 1, 1970, and (ii) the corporation is authorized
to issue 5,000 shares or more.
2. That an emergency exists and this act is in force from its passage.
